I am a reborn male life Member, but it has been many years since I attended a in person meeting. I have always battled weight issues, and like many of us I have been the perfect example of a yo - yo up & down. I hope this time I can keep on track. But I do have some questions, and wanted other members to refresh and update me on the policies. I am thinking of attending meetings in person, as I approach my new life time goal weight, I think I need that in person motivation. As a life member once I rejoin, do they allow you to weight in weekly, or will they make me pay weekly fees if I want this option. Will they supply me with the current literature, and program tools, as the information I have been following is much different than todays rules. Back when I followed the points program could count up to 10 grams of dietary fibre now 4 is the max. on the newer points scale. Any advice will be most helpfull.

My understanding: (not as a Leader, just as a longtime member)--since you are already Lifetime, you can always go back to any meeting and not pay the registration fee. Then you go to the weekly meeting until you are back at goal. After that, you'll weigh in at least once a month. You won't be charged if you are within 2 pounds of the goal weight you set (discuss it with your leader). If you skip a whole month of meetings, they are supposed to charge you--I make sure I get there by the 3rd weekend so that I don't panic if things get very busy by the end of the month.

Yes, you'll get all the new literature. I pick up the new material every time I go, plus they gave me the back issues of the revised program (Momentum/Simply Filling).

Personally, I love my leader and the meetings have been crucial for me. I am sure the fact that I keep going is part of why I have maintained--over 5 years now!

That's right. You will get the new materials. If you only weigh once a month and are not more than 2 pounds over goal, it's free. If you want weighed weekly, you pay weekly. Get a monthly pass if it's available. It's the cheapest way to go ($39) if you want weighed weekly.

Just a little addition to the above, once you are 2# of your goal you're free for the month, should you go over that in the same month you're still free since you already have an "official" weigh in. Depending on how much you have to lose to get back to within 2# you may want to consider the Monthly Pass and go to weekly meetings.

I weigh in weekly even though I'm at goal--it's keeps me accountable and on track and I get all the weekly magazines, etc.
